OM
Om is one of our most widely used designs, used on tanks, tees, and bottoms. In short, om represents the divine and by chanting om you chant the sound of the Universe.

Lotuses
Lotuses, aside from our own personal interpretation, signify purity and divinity. They also symbolize the soul's progress from materialism to enlightenment, since lotuses are born in the muck, eventually becoming beautiful flowers.

Hamsa
The Hamsa has been called the Hand of God. It protects anyone who wears it. It is said to bestow health, happiness and good fortune to the wearer.
